Biography

Louis Selwyn is an English actor and film producer. He is a founder of Quantum Film Productions & Quantum Records. He is known for both his early Film/TV performances as well as his theatre work. Selwyn portrayed Martin Downes, the only child of Bet Lynch, in Coronation Street. One of his earliest roles was in the BBC's The Three Musketeers and on stage at The Royal Shakespeare Company, as well as later appearances in the series The Strauss Family as Josef Strauss, and later as Jofre Borgia in The Borgias, both for the BBC. He went on to play Mick Jagger in Let the Good Stones Roll on stage at the Ambassadors Theatre in the West End; and on to roles at The Royal National Theatre's Olivier Theatre. Louis even released a song, Bind Your Love in Heaven, in 2001 on his own label Quantum Records. Louis has since been credited as a Producer on four feature-length films including Evil Never Dies in which he also starred as 'Gordon' and stars in the hit Hitchcockian thriller/comedy horror Heckle (2021).
